





The Union Election Commission held a coordination meeting in Nay Pyi Taw on Friday to discuss preparations for the upcoming election.
Commission Chairman U Ko Ko made a speech, saying that Myanmar Electronic Voting Machines (MEVMs) will be used nationwide to ensure accurate and fair voting. Machines are being produced, transported, and stored safely in regions and states. Training programs for staff on MEVM handling and operation are underway and will be completed by July. A backup group of trainees will also be prepared, and all training must complete by the end of August. As the election will be held in phases by township, coordination is needed for the safe relocation of machines.
The Chairman called on state and regional governments to assist in logistics and ensure smooth implementation. Discussions covered MEVM deployment, training arrangements, and relocation planning. The meeting concluded with remarks from the UEC Chairman.
